Blue Jays return to Rogers Centre with new food and a new Club 328
- The Toronto Blue Jays will reveal new food and beverage offerings at Rogers Centre starting March 27 for the home opener against the Baltimore Orioles.
- New menu items include mojo hot dogs, cotton candy fries, and Korean fried chicken wings.
- Club 328 is a new member-exclusive lounge at Rogers Centre, offering BBQ-inspired dishes and great views of the game.
- Ticket memberships for Club 328 start at $150 and include access to BBQ food options and seating close to the action.
